Tax Audit and Administrative Hearings

The audit stage is often the most effective point for resolving tax disputes. Before the tax authority issues a formal conclusion, investigators are generally more open to reviewing facts and regulations. ForTran assists clients in proactively exercising their right to make statements during tax audits—submitting legal arguments, factual materials, and clarifications that help protect their rights. This early-stage legal advocacy requires precision, credibility, and deep knowledge of both tax law and administrative procedure.

When the tax authority intends to impose an administrative penalty, clients may request a formal hearing. Our lawyers act as representatives throughout the hearing process, challenging the evidence presented, cross-examining the investigative basis, and arguing against both the factual and legal foundations of the proposed penalty. We also submit comprehensive post-hearing written opinions, ensuring our clients' positions are clearly articulated and well-documented.
